We've analyzed more than 73,900 sales records of this model and here are some numbers.
The average price for new (MSRP) 2017 CHEVROLET COLORADO in 2017 was $34,770.
The average price for used 2017 CHEVROLET COLORADO nowadays in 2024 is $23,184 which is 67% from the original price.
Estimated mileage driven per year is 10,619 miles.

Aftermarket modifications can affect the depreciation of 2017 CHEVROLET COLORADO either positively, by enhancing appeal to certain buyers, or negatively, by deterring those who prefer stock condition.
To minimize depreciation costs, consider purchasing a model known for retaining its value or opting for a slightly used vehicle that has already undergone initial depreciation.
A VIN plays a crucial role in vehicle recalls for 2017 CHEVROLET by helping identify specific vehicles affected by manufacturing issues, ensuring that recall notices are sent to the correct owners.
When buying a car, consider models with strong resale histories, opt for popular color and feature options, and evaluate current market trends for the best value retention.
